A bill for an act
relating to economic development; requiring the school
year to start after Labor Day; amending Minnesota
Statutes 2004, section 120A.40.
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A:
Minnesota Statutes 2004, section 120A.40, is
amended to read:
(a) Except for learning programs during summer, flexible
learning year programs authorized under sections 124D.12 to
124D.127, and learning year programs under section 124D.128, a
district must not commence an elementary or secondary school
year before deleted text begin September 1 deleted text end new text begin Labor Daynew text end , except as provided under
paragraph (b). Days devoted to teachers' workshops may be held
before deleted text begin September 1 deleted text end new text begin Labor Daynew text end . Districts that enter into
cooperative agreements are encouraged to adopt similar school
calendars.
